Transaction 08bc36b37200b57593bf4f1d0a8140c4f1f32f50fee8af229654972207900396

3 Input
1 Outputs
  • 08bc36b37200b57593bf4f1d0a8140c4f1f32f50fee8af229654972207900396:0
  • value  163178819
    address  35e8wUMF2Wk2gnTpjpsymeZuTJQ5gsMU4u